Mean, median, and mode are different ways to measure the center of a data set; this is referred to as the central tendency. When a frequency distribution uses a graphic or a picture to represent the data, it is called a pictograph. A frequency is the number of times a data value occurs. In statistics, a frequency distribution is a list, table or graph that displays the frequency of various outcomes (values) in a data set.
